ABSTRACT

This chapter deals with the issue of pursuing I-O Psychology as an undergraduate student. We outline different activities to take part in, which serve both to explore whether this field is right for students considering I-O, as well as preparing for graduate study and beginning to work toward having a competitive application. Different course options in Psychology, Business, and Statistics are recommended, with an emphasis on personally connecting with professors. Gaining research experience in any psychology lab is critical for graduate school applications and for giving students a preview of graduate school, although assignments can vary widely depending on the lab. Other experiences like HR internships and participation in honor societies are discussed as well.
